Although I am willing to give Nagy until the end of the year to see the entire body of work, I think the track record from year to year is that they just aren’t good enough with him at the helm to get to the next level. At first, I thought he was an offensive guru because of the offense he was running, but the NFL appeared to have caught up. Then I wondered if he would be more of a CEO head coach type, but I just don’t see his skill - like a tactician (Belichick) or motivator. I fully expect him to get the axe on Black Monday. Pace could survive despite some of the questionable moves he has made. I am most frustrated with the deals he has made with picks and the salary cap numbers he’s committed over the years, along with the mismatch of players on the roster that he has for what they are trying to run. It is simply unforgivable to have the lack of depth that they do in the secondary, for example, your highest paid quarterback is riding the bench and Graham is owed money over the next several years. To replace Nagy (if that is what they choose to do) I wonder if a play calling head coach is what they need, or if it is better to find a CEO type and have a coordinator run the offense. Or does it make sense to try again and hire Brian Daboll or Eric Bienemy? I’m not sure what is appropriate with where they are at roster wise and with the resources they have and where the NFL is trending with head coaches.- 2021 NFL Season Thread
